As nouns, shaver is a hypernym of kiddie; that is, shaver is a word with a broader meaning than kiddie:
  • kiddie: informal term for a young child
  • shaver: a young person of either sex
Other hypernyms of kiddie include child, fry, kid, minor, nestling, nipper, small fry, tiddler, tike, tyke, youngster.
